Quality Factors

OCR accuracy depends on sharpness, contrast, rotation, font size, language choice, and layout. Handwriting, dense tables, curved text, low light, compression artifacts, and blurred scans can produce incomplete text.

Troubleshooting

If OCR fails or returns poor text, try a sharper source image, crop out unrelated content before OCR, use a higher-resolution image, pick the closest language, refresh the page, or try PNG/JPEG input.
